---
description: Detailed reviews on Apache NetBeans based on features, pricing, usability, and ratings. Get a quick overview advantages and disadvantages. Compare Apache NetBeans with similar products.
image: https://gdm-localsites-assets-gfprod.imgix.net/images/getapp/og_logo-94fd2a03a6c7a0e54fc0c9e21a1c0ce9.png
title: Apache NetBeans Reviews, Prices & Ratings | GetApp Canada 2026
---

Breadcrumb: [Home](/) > [Application Development Software](/directory/370/application-development/software) > [Apache NetBeans](/software/124747/apache-netbeans)

# Apache NetBeans

Canonical: https://www.getapp.ca/software/124747/apache-netbeans

Page: 1 / 11\
Next: [Next page](https://www.getapp.ca/software/124747/apache-netbeans?page=2)

> Apache NetBeans is an open-source IDE that provides code editors, wizards, and templates. It can help developers create apps in Java, PHP, and other languages. Apache NetBeans can be installed on Windows, Mac OSX, Linux, and BSD operating systems.
> 
> Verdict: Rated **4.3/5** by 231 users. Top-rated for **Likelihood to recommend**.

-----

## Quick Stats & Ratings

| Metric | Rating | Detail |
| **Overall** | **4.3/5** | 231 Reviews |
| Ease of Use | 4.2/5 | Based on overall reviews |
| Customer Support Software | 3.8/5 | Based on overall reviews |
| Value for Money | 4.5/5 | Based on overall reviews |
| Features | 4.3/5 | Based on overall reviews |
| Recommendation percentage | 80% | (8/10 Likelihood to recommend) |

## About the vendor

- **Company**: Apache Software Foundation
- **Founded**: 2011

## Commercial Context

- **Pricing model**: Per Feature (Free version available)
- **Pricing Details**: Apache NetBeans is free and open-source.
- **Target Audience**: Self Employed, 2–10, 11–50, 51–200, 201–500, 501–1,000, 1,001–5,000, 5,001–10,000, 10,000+
- **Deployment & Platforms**: Cloud, SaaS, Web-based
- **Available Countries**: Germany

## Features

- Code Development
- Code Editing
- Debugging
- Deployment Management
- For Developers
- Graphical User Interface
- Integrated Development Environment
- Mobile Development
- Software Development
- Version Control
- Web App Development
- Web/Mobile App Development
- Website Development

## Category

- [Application Development Software](https://www.getapp.ca/directory/370/application-development/software)

## Related Categories

- [Application Development Software](https://www.getapp.ca/directory/370/application-development/software)
- [Integrated Development Environment (IDE) Software](https://www.getapp.ca/directory/3767/integrated-development-environment-ide/software)

## Alternatives

1. [Essential Studio](https://www.getapp.ca/software/171039/essential-studio) — 4.5/5 (903 reviews)
2. [Microsoft Visual Studio](https://www.getapp.ca/software/100377/microsoft-visual-studio-online) — 4.6/5 (3004 reviews)
3. [GitHub](https://www.getapp.ca/software/90537/github) — 4.8/5 (6155 reviews)
4. [IntelliJ IDEA](https://www.getapp.ca/software/125123/intellij-idea) — 4.7/5 (1256 reviews)
5. [Jira](https://www.getapp.ca/software/9953/jira) — 4.4/5 (15312 reviews)

## Reviews

### "It has potencial, but it is still in the past" — 3.0/5

> **Samuel Isaí** | *August 26, 2023* | Computer Software | Recommendation rating: 7.0/10
> 
> **Pros**: IDE size it´s okay and it does not take many resorces of my computer, it has the same tools that many others Java IDE´s have but free, also this would be a good IDE to start learning java
> 
> **Cons**: so, there are errors that don´t happen in other IDE with the same code, GUI needs to be reimagined
> 
> I have used this IDE to teach others to use java, most of the time works well and it´s easy to get started as developer by using Netbeans, but there are bugs that don´t make this IDE ideal for anybody or reliable to work with

-----

### "Java IDE from Netbeans" — 4.0/5

> **Anil** | *June 20, 2022* | Marketing & Advertising | Recommendation rating: 8.0/10
> 
> **Pros**: It is easy to code your programme with Netbeans, but the technology is quite old and there are lots of IDE to use while you can code Java program.
> 
> **Cons**: Netbeans has old fashioned dashboard and environment tool for programming, you can still code your programmes but there are lots of other tools that you can use for programming.
> 
> I used Netbeans over 2 years and I have good impression with Netbeans, but it has old fashioned design and IDE. You can still use Netbeans for Java and servlet code.

-----

### "My go to IDE" — 5.0/5

> **Kevin** | *July 31, 2020* | Information Technology & Services | Recommendation rating: 8.0/10
> 
> **Pros**: The bulk of the work I do involves Java programming and so, I have been using Netbeans for almost a decade. Its free and there are custom plugins adding new features. This means that I can use Netbeans to create my web applications as well.  Netbeans is also the best IDE for creating software with GUIs. Testing, debugging and version control is simple  and I can sync my projects with my Github account.  I  build most of my JavaFx applications using easy to integrate third party software. Wix and Inno Setup compatibility allows me to build my Jar applications into windows applications with installers.  Netbeans also supports composer which allows me to access my PHP dependencies.
> 
> **Cons**: Netbeans is can be a  bit slow. You will need a pc/laptop with a decent amount of resources to be able to speed up certain actions. Working with large GUI applications can cause slowdowns as the Netbeans can use quite a bit of Ram.  Outside this there are no other downsides.
> 
> Since I began my journey, I have used many different IDEs but I always return to Netbeans. I love the simple straight forward design and the interface isn’t clutter. While it might not have all the bell and whistles of some of the newer IDEs it has always been consistent and stable for my use. I will say this that the IDE you use depends heavily on the first IDE you use when your learning to code. This can shape your entire experience. Even the operating system you start on can also affect your experience. I have been able to use Netbeans almost every whether it be Windows, Linux or OSX.

-----

### "Netbeans - The top IDE for Application Development using Java" — 5.0/5

> **Vishal** | *June 29, 2022* | Information Technology & Services | Recommendation rating: 9.0/10
> 
> **Pros**: Netbeans is the top IDE for application development using the Java Programming Language. Supports development of various kinds of applications like Web Applications and Desktop Applications. Easy to add various kinds of files like Java Classes, Servlets, JSP files, HTML/CSS files and much more.&#10;&#10;Supports project development with multiple components. The Project Explorer provides an easy way to navigate through the project files and components. &#10;&#10;Referencing external libraries and JAR files is quite easy, with few clicks.&#10;&#10;Testing the projects is equally easier. Web projects can be tested on desired browsers, which helps in building better web applications.
> 
> **Cons**: Its a large application and you need a fast processor and sufficient RAM for program development and executions. You experience lagging when using the IDE on slower machines.&#10;&#10;Beginners may feel a bit overwhelmed by the sheer number of options and settings available in the IDE. Does need some time to master the tool.
> 
> The overall experience has been quite good. Have used development of Web Applications using Servlets and  also used for development of Swing applications. The performance has been satisfactory. &#10;&#10;I recommend this tool for beginners as well as advanced Java developers.

-----

### "Developer Friendly" — 5.0/5

> **Serhat** | *August 25, 2023* | Banking | Recommendation rating: 10.0/10
> 
> **Pros**: As in every IDE, it has auto-completion, error detection and correction features. But the important features for me are the quick and easy interface design, the drag-and-drop feature, and the rapid design of visual interfaces. At the same time, NetBeans has made my compiling, merging, packaging, and distribution of code very easy and has provided many integrated tools for this.
> 
> **Cons**: It more than met my expectation. I like using it. I love every feature of it.
> 
> I have developed many web and desktop applications for payment systems.

-----

Page: 1 / 11\
Next: [Next page](https://www.getapp.ca/software/124747/apache-netbeans?page=2)

## Links

- [View on GetApp](https://www.getapp.ca/software/124747/apache-netbeans)

## This page is available in the following languages

| Locale | URL |
| de | <https://www.getapp.de/software/124747/apache-netbeans> |
| de-AT | <https://www.getapp.at/software/124747/apache-netbeans> |
| en | <https://www.getapp.com/development-tools-software/a/apache-netbeans/> |
| en-AE | <https://www.getapp.ae/software/124747/apache-netbeans> |
| en-AU | <https://www.getapp.com.au/software/124747/apache-netbeans> |
| en-CA | <https://www.getapp.ca/software/124747/apache-netbeans> |
| en-GB | <https://www.getapp.co.uk/software/124747/apache-netbeans> |
| en-IE | <https://www.getapp.ie/software/124747/apache-netbeans> |
| en-NZ | <https://www.getapp.co.nz/software/124747/apache-netbeans> |
| en-SG | <https://www.getapp.sg/software/124747/apache-netbeans> |
| en-ZA | <https://www.getapp.za.com/software/124747/apache-netbeans> |
| es | <https://www.getapp.es/software/124747/apache-netbeans> |
| es-CL | <https://www.getapp.cl/software/124747/apache-netbeans> |
| es-CO | <https://www.getapp.com.co/software/124747/apache-netbeans> |
| es-MX | <https://www.getapp.com.mx/software/124747/apache-netbeans> |
| fr | <https://www.getapp.fr/software/124747/apache-netbeans> |
| fr-BE | <https://fr.getapp.be/software/124747/apache-netbeans> |
| fr-CA | <https://fr.getapp.ca/software/124747/apache-netbeans> |

-----

## Structured Data

<script type="application/ld+json">
  {"@context":"https://schema.org","@graph":[{"name":"GetApp Canada","address":{"@type":"PostalAddress","addressLocality":"Toronto","addressRegion":"ON","postalCode":"M2N 7E9","streetAddress":"5000 Yonge Street 14th Floor, Suite 1402 Toronto ON M2N 7E9"},"description":"Review, Compare and Evaluate small business software. GetApp Canada has software offers, SaaS and Cloud Apps, independent evaluations and reviews.","email":"info@getapp.ca","url":"https://www.getapp.ca/","logo":"https://dm-localsites-assets-prod.imgix.net/images/getapp/getapp-logo-light-mode-5f7ee07199c9b3b045bc654a55a2b9fa.svg","@type":"Organization","@id":"https://www.getapp.ca/#organization","parentOrganization":"Gartner, Inc.","sameAs":["https://twitter.com/getapp","https://www.facebook.com/GetAppcom","https://www.linkedin.com/company/getapp-com-a-gartner-company/","https://www.instagram.com/getappcom/","https://www.youtube.com/c/GetAppCom"]},{"name":"Apache NetBeans","description":"Apache NetBeans is an open-source IDE that provides code editors, wizards, and templates. It can help developers create apps in Java, PHP, and other languages. Apache NetBeans can be installed on Windows, Mac OSX, Linux, and BSD operating systems. \n\nThe IDE’s Java Editor tool provides smart code assistance, customization options, and navigation capabilities. To maximize productivity, developers can utilize a wide range of useful tools and features including smart code completion, code templates, semantic coloring and highlights, import management, and much more.","url":"https://www.getapp.ca/software/124747/apache-netbeans","@type":"SoftwareApplication","@id":"https://www.getapp.ca/software/124747/apache-netbeans#software","applicationCategory":"BusinessApplication","publisher":{"@id":"https://www.getapp.ca/#organization"},"aggregateRating":{"@type":"AggregateRating","ratingValue":4.3,"bestRating":5,"ratingCount":231},"operatingSystem":"Cloud"},{"@type":"BreadcrumbList","itemListElement":[{"name":"Home","position":1,"item":"/","@type":"ListItem"},{"name":"Application Development Software","position":2,"item":"/directory/370/application-development/software","@type":"ListItem"},{"name":"Apache NetBeans","position":3,"item":"/software/124747/apache-netbeans","@type":"ListItem"}],"@id":"https://www.getapp.ca/software/124747/apache-netbeans#breadcrumblist"}]}
</script>
